But I wanted to pop in with a suggestion for your feet. I also have foot (and knee!) problems, so I need to wear comfy, supportive shoes at Disney World, too! Before our last trip, back in 2012, I'd read about some really super cushy, supportive socks, the brand name was Thorlo. They were expensive enough that I nearly choked when I looked them up online, but I bought a few to try out, because I knew that if I lost a day or more at Disney to pain in my feet/knee, I'd be losing out on a lot more money - and fun! I was amazed at how well they worked. No blisters, no hot spots, and my feet felt almost as good at the end of the day as they had at the start. Amazing! It might be worth checking into, as something else to keep your feet in good shape on your trip! I'm planning a Disney trip in October, myself - and on my to-do list is a few more pairs...![]()

I hope you enjoy the dessert party. We did it on our trip as well. As a side note, we also stayed at POR. We were right next to the East Depot. I actually suggest going to any other depot BUT the South one. That's always the busiest one and by the time the bus usually makes it there, there aren't any seats left.
